Tremendous Limited… is among A few albums that served determine a uniquely Southern Avenue-oriented sound. Credit goes towards the late rapper-producer Pimp C, who crafted a seem educated by bluesy soul, gospel fervor, and lots of Hammond B-three organ. On “Entrance, Again & Aspect to Aspect,” Pimp C and Bun B pen the last word tribute to Texas auto lifestyle, comprehensive with “sweet paint” human body paint and “flippin’ switches” to spice up hydraulics.

The popularity of hip hop music ongoing with the late nineteen nineties to early-2000s "bling era" with hip hop influences increasingly acquiring their way into other genres of well-known music, for instance neo soul, nu steel, and R&B. America also noticed the good results of regional variations like crunk, a Southern style that emphasized the beats and music much more than the lyrics, and substitute hip hop started to secure an area within the mainstream, due partly into the crossover accomplishment of its artists. During the late 2000s and early 2010s "site period", rappers were capable to make up a adhering to as a result of on the net ways of music distribution, including social media marketing and blogs, and mainstream hip hop took on a more wegz melodic, delicate path adhering to the professional decline of gangsta rap.

Hip hop music was motivated by disco music, as disco also emphasized The true secret role from the DJ in making tracks and mixes for dancers, and old school hip hop usually made use of disco tracks as beats. At the same time however, hip hop music was also a backlash in opposition to certain subgenres of late nineteen seventies disco. Whilst the early disco was African American and Italian-American-produced underground music developed by DJs and producers with the dance club subculture, because of the late 1970s, disco airwaves were being dominated by mainstream, expensively recorded music sector-made disco music.
